Showing results 1 to 7 of 7

Thread: Daten an anderen Rechner senden

  1. #1
    Join Date
    16.11.2011
    Posts
    35

    Default Daten an anderen Rechner senden

    Hallo,

    ich möchte einen Variable, z.B eine eingegebene Chargennummer, an einen anderen Rechner senden, der diese Nummer ebenfalls benötigt.

    Wie stelle ich so etwas am besten an?

  2. #2

    Default Re: Daten an anderen Rechner senden

    Hallo,

    hier wäre eine genauere Definition der vorhandenen Umgebung nötig und was ist das genaue Ziel!
    Gehe davon aus das dieser andere Rechner im selben Netzwerk hängt und erreichbar ist!?
    Hat der andere Rechner auch zenon am Laufen, laufen darauf die selben oder andere zenon Projekte?
    Wo genau wird der Wert benötigt?

  3. #3

    Default AW: Daten an anderen Rechner senden

    Nutze doch von irgend Einer SPS, die auch im Netz ist, ein Datenwort in einem DB. So als Datensammler...

    Guido

  4. #4
    Join Date
    16.11.2011
    Posts
    35

    Default Re: Daten an anderen Rechner senden

    Also:
    es läuft nur auf einem Rechner Zenon, auf dem anderen Rechner läuft eine Messanwendung. Zur Dokumention wird die jeweilige Chargennummer am Messsystem benötigt.
    Diese wird aber bereits schon am Zenonrechner angegeben.

    Jetzt soll Zenon ( z.B mittels Knopfdruck) die Chargennummer an den Rechner mit der Messanwendung übertragen, um eine Doppeleingabe zu vermeiden

    Beide Rechner hängen im selben Netzwerk und sind auch gewöhnlich erreichbar.

    Gruß

  5. #5
    Join Date
    30.05.2007
    Location
    Salzburg
    Posts
    879

    Default Re: Daten an anderen Rechner senden

    Da auf dem anderen Rechner kein zenon läuft kann der Datenaustausch (-transfer) auch nicht über das zenon Netzwerk passieren.

    Was vorstellbar wäre:
    - das gewünschte Chargenarchiv über die Funktion "Archive exportieren" z.B. in eine *.txt Datei exportieren
    - bei dem Dateinamen für dieses exportierte Archiv kann in der Funktion festgelegt werden, dass dieser vom Chargennamen vorgegeben wird
    - die *.txt Datei dann auf ein Netzlaufwerk stellen

    Gruß,
    Herbert


  6. #6
    Join Date
    16.11.2011
    Posts
    35

    Default Re: Daten an anderen Rechner senden

    Gibt es da vielleicht einen Standard-Treiber (IP-Adresse eingeben, Port festlegen) und die entsprechende Variable mit der Chargennummer dann mit diesem Treiber versehen und Zenon verschickt diese dann?
    Oder vielleicht auch über VBA?

  7. #7

    Default Re: Daten an anderen Rechner senden

    Hallo wenzm,

    zenon ist sehr vielseitig was Kommunikationsschnittstellen zu andere Anwendungen betrifft. Diese Anwendungen müssen allerdings eine Schnittstelle anbieten um die Information zu empfangen, oder selbst aktiv von zenon zu holen.

    Wie sieht die Messanwendung genau aus? Welche Schnittstellen bietet sie um Daten aus andere Anwendungen abzufragen, bzw. welche Schnittstellen bietet die Messanwendung um Daten von andere Anwendungen entgegenzunehmen? Neben der Schnittstelle ist unter Umstände auch noch das Protokoll interessant was dort verwendet wird.

    Mittels zenon logic ist es zB. sehr einfach möglich, eine TCP Verbindung zu einem remote listening socket herzustellen, und in ein frei definierbares Format ein Information per TCP zu senden. Wenn die Messanwendung aber kein TCP Listening Socket öffnet, dann nutzt diese Möglichkeit nichts.

    Was ich eigentlich damit sagen will ist, dass es seitens zenon Möglichkeiten gibt, es aber von der Messanwendung abhängt ob so etwas überhaupt möglich ist.

    Mfg
    Mark

Similar Threads

  1. Runtime Daten
    By mramdani in forum zenon Supervisor
    Replies: 3
    Last Post: 25th January 2013, 03:58
  2. Mehrer Runtimeprojekte auf einen Rechner
    By loipe in forum zenon Supervisor
    Replies: 2
    Last Post: 6th September 2011, 13:54
  3. Replies: 4
    Last Post: 20th January 2010, 01:02
  4. Replies: 3
    Last Post: 29th July 2008, 09:24

Posting Rules

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•